Lenape Valley Foundation Honors Robert Rogala

The board of directors of Lenape Valley Foundation (LVF) presented Robert Rogala of Doylestown, PA, with an award for his dedication to the Foundation at a recent Board of Directors meeting.

Rogala was recognized for his distinguished service and support of LVF and its mission.  The award was presented by Helene Cevasco Mathern, Board President, and Alan Hartl, M.S., Lenape Valley Foundation’s Chief Executive Officer.

For over half a century, Lenape Valley Foundation has partnered with residents of Bucks County encountering mental health, substance use, intellectual or developmental challenges, providing services to assist them in the pursuit of their personal aspirations and an enhanced quality of life.  Lenape Valley Foundation is a private, not-for-profit provider of crisis, information and referral, treatment, case management, residential, consultation and psycho-educational services.
